Frequently Asked Questions
How can transcriptionists use an AI transcript?
AI output can serve as a first-pass draft. A transcriptionist can then listen to the source, correct errors, identify speakers, apply the required style, and complete quality control.
Does AI replace professional review?
No. Names, terminology, punctuation, overlapping speech, and unclear audio can be transcribed incorrectly. Human review remains essential when accuracy or a specific style is required.
Can I use FastTranscriber for client recordings?
Only when you have authority to use an automated service for that material. Check client agreements, confidentiality duties, data-handling requirements, and any restrictions before uploading.
Is the output a certified or verbatim transcript?
No. The initial output is an AI-generated draft. Any certification, verbatim standard, or client-specific quality requirement must be fulfilled through the appropriate human review process.
